League Notes:
- This league will be 3-on-3 basketball played on a half court
- Unlike the rest of Average Joe Sports Club leagues, there are NO requirements for females
- Females are welcome, but they should be prepared to play against mostly males (there are currently several females in the winter league)
- It is expected that all players have the basic skills of basketball (dribbling, shooting, passing) but may not have much experience playing organized ball (high school, intramurals, rec leagues, etc)
- All games are 55 minutes in length
- All games are self-officiated (call your own)
- This is a fun league so no hyper competitive and aggressive players please
- The fall season is 12 weeks long - 10 weeks of regular season and 2 weeks of playoffs
- The top 4 teams play for the championship, however, all teams get 2 weeks of play during the playoffs

What level should I/my team play in?
Recreational - Very basic skills
Intermediate - Players have good skills. Players probably all have played basketball at High School level...but may be lacking one or more of 1) a strong post player 2) a ball handler 3) a strong shooter
Competitive - Each team has a strong post player, a ball handler and a strong shooter (or multiple players have a combination of the three)
Average Joe Sports Club reserves the right to switch players/teams into a different division based on numbers and skill levels
